Ladies Day success on and off the pitch...
On Saturday 15th October we hosted another successful AFC Ladies Day at Pittodrie as The Dons took on Ross County.
Our glamorous guests enjoyed champagne and cocktails on arrival as well as a three course meal with wine and the chance to win lots of exciting prizes kindly donated by our partners.
Aberdeen Football Club joined up with two worthy local charities for the event and thanks to our generous guests raised £4,190 which will be split equally between Aberdeen Foyer and our partner charity Aberdeen FC Community Trust..
Aberdeen Foyer was our guest charity beneficiary for the event; The Foyer helps people build confidence and develop skills and talents to make major changes in their lives. They provide supported accommodation to former homeless and at risk young people alongside a range of education, training, mentoring, counselling, employment support and health improvement services for people of all ages.
Aberdeen FC Community Trust is the football clubs official partner charity, working with local communities ‘To provide support and opportunity to change lives for the better’.
